My score says “Calibrating”

Calmline needs at least three days with usable Heart Rate Variability readings before it will show a number. It deliberately will not guess from less. Wear your watch — including overnight, if you are comfortable doing so — and the score will appear.

My score updates only a few times a day

This is the most common issue, and it is not the app. Apple Watch records HRV on its own schedule — often only every few hours. Calmline can only score what watchOS has recorded.

To give it more to work with:

  • Wear the watch consistently, including while you sleep
  • Keep Background Measurements enabled in the Watch app
  • Regular Breathe or Mindfulness sessions each produce an HRV reading

Why did it alert me earlier than my threshold?

After a short night, low REM sleep or disturbed breathing, Calmline lowers that day’s alert threshold — you have less headroom, so it speaks up sooner. It never raises the threshold above what you set. When this happens, the reason is shown on the watch face card and in Settings → Recovery.

The Smart Stack card never appears at the top

The card promotes itself only when your score crosses your threshold. Below that it stays in its normal position by design. Note that watchOS treats widget relevance as a strong hint rather than a guarantee, and it also weighs your own usage patterns.

Breathing without looking at the watch

Add Breathe to Control Center, or assign it to the Action button on Apple Watch Ultra. One press starts a haptic-guided session with the screen dimmed, so you can run it discreetly.

Getting my data out

Settings → Export as CSV or JSON on iPhone. The export includes timestamps, scores, bands and the scoring formula, so it is readable without Calmline.

Deleting my data

Settings → Clear Stress History removes Calmline’s local log. Deleting the app removes everything it stored. Neither affects data in Apple Health, which you control in Health → Sharing → Apps.

Cancelling a subscription

On iPhone: Settings → your name → Subscriptions → Calmline. There is also a direct link in the app under Calmline Plus. Deleting the app does not cancel it.
